服务器可以挂多少软件吗
- 行业动态
- 2025-04-05
- 8
服务器可以挂载的软件数量
服务器能够挂载的软件数量取决于多个因素,包括硬件配置、操作系统、网络带宽和服务器的用途,以下是一些关键因素及其影响:
硬件配置
CPU: 多核处理器可以同时运行更多的软件实例。
内存 (RAM): 更大的内存容量允许更多的应用程序同时运行。
存储空间: 足够的硬盘空间是安装更多软件的前提。
硬件组件 | 影响 |
CPU | 核心数越多,能处理的任务越多 |
RAM | 内存越大,可运行的程序越多 |
存储 | 存储空间越大,可安装的软件越多 |
操作系统
不同的操作系统对资源的管理和分配方式不同,这会影响可以同时运行的软件数量,Linux通常比Windows更轻量级,可以在相同的硬件上运行更多的应用。
网络带宽
如果服务器托管的是网络服务(如网站或在线游戏),那么网络带宽将是一个限制因素,高流量的网站需要更多的带宽来保证服务质量。
服务器用途
Web服务器: 主要用于托管网站和应用,可能需要运行数据库服务、Web服务器软件等。
文件服务器: 用于存储和共享文件,可能不需要运行很多其他类型的软件。
应用服务器: 用于运行特定应用程序,如企业资源规划系统(ERP)或客户关系管理系统(CRM)。
虚拟化技术
使用虚拟机可以在一台物理服务器上创建多个虚拟环境,每个环境都可以运行不同的操作系统和软件,这大大增加了服务器可以“挂载”的软件数量。
容器化技术
容器化(如Docker)允许在隔离的环境中运行应用,这使得在同一台服务器上部署和管理大量应用成为可能。
相关问题与解答
Q1: 如果服务器的硬件配置很高,是否就可以无限制地安装软件?
A1: 虽然高配置的服务器可以支持更多的软件运行,但仍然存在实际限制,操作系统的文件系统可能有文件数量的限制,或者某些软件本身可能有许可证限制,不允许在同一时间运行多个实例,即使硬件强大,过多的软件也可能导致管理复杂性增加,维护成本上升。
Q2: 如何确定我的服务器可以挂载多少软件?
A2: 确定服务器可以挂载的软件数量需要考虑上述提到的所有因素,评估你的硬件配置,包括CPU、内存和存储空间,考虑你打算运行的软件类型和数量,以及它们对资源的需求,还需要考虑网络带宽和服务器的预期用途,可以通过性能测试来模拟实际运行情况,以确保服务器能够满足需求。